Located in southern Mauritania along the Senegal River, Kaédi serves as the administrative, agricultural, and commercial heart of the Gorgol Region. Historically centered on trade, livestock, and agriculture, the local economy is undergoing a massive shift towards modern digital operations. Telecom companies, government municipal offices, financial services, and educational facilities are investing heavily in local network infrastructure to bridge the digital divide.
However, maintaining reliable servers in the Sahel region presents significant physical challenges. Ambient temperatures exceeding 40°C, high fine-dust penetration, and electrical grid instability are common. In this demanding environment, high-density server configurations require industrial-grade accessories. Basic retail components often fail. Hardware engineers in Kaédi depend on high-quality HBA cards, redundant power supplies (PSUs), and thermal-optimized storage devices to prevent catastrophic system crashes.

The global datacenter market is moving fast. High-performance computing (HPC) and artificial intelligence (AI) workloads have shifted hardware requirements from basic setups to high-bandwidth, low-latency configurations. This transition has led to three major hardware trends worldwide:
Transitioning from 10G/25G copper connections to 32G Fiber Channel Host Bus Adapters (HBAs) and QSFP+ optical transceivers. These links prevent bottlenecks between storage nodes and processing clusters.
Modern workloads combine massive, cost-effective SAS/SATA HDDs with ultra-fast NVMe SSDs. Advanced Tri-Mode RAID controllers manage all drive types seamlessly, providing automated failover and caching.
With rising energy costs, 80 Plus Platinum and Titanium power supplies (900W to 2000W) are standard. They cut heat waste, which is vital in regions like West Africa where cooling costs are high.
Enterprise systems rely on component-level compatibility. A mismatch between a server CPU and a PCIe bus, or an unshielded SAS cable, can lead to data loss or dropped network packets. System architects must prioritize components that are certified by leading global server vendors.
